Frant to Herne Bay by train

A train trip from Frant to Herne Bay takes about 3hrs 5 mins on average, covering roughly 39 miles (64 kilometres). With around 22 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£33.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Frant Station

Stepping into Frant train station, passengers find a straightforward ticketing experience. The ticket office operates every weekday morning from 06:25 to 09:45, while ticket machines are available for convenient, anytime service. For those with accessibility needs, step-free access is partially available, and accessible ticket machines are strategically placed at platform 2. While the station lacks a waiting room, there is ample seating for commuters.

On the safety front, Frant station boasts CCTV coverage, and it has attained a Secure Station accreditation, underscoring its commitment to passenger security. However, note that facilities such as toilets, refreshment services, or shops are currently absent. The station encourages those who cycle to take advantage of its 12 bicycle storage spaces, though it's imperative to consider the risks as no CCTV covers these areas.

When planning your journey, the station offers convenient ticket purchasing options to streamline your travel experience. The ticket office opens from 6:10 AM to 7: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 9:10 AM to 4:00 PM on Sundays. With ticket machines readily available and located on Platform 2, collecting tickets purchased online couldn't be easier. Smartcard technology is also supported at this station, although smartcard validators are not present, ensuring you're prepared for both contemporary and traditional ticketing methods.

Station Amenities and Services

Herne Bay Train Station ensures passengers receive quality support and amenities throughout their visit. Help points are installed for assistance, accompanied by comprehensive departure screens and announcements. Operating hours for staff help closely match ticket office hours, ensuring personal assistance when necessary. Although the station lacks luggage storage, lost property can be managed through Southeastern Customer Services.

Accessible facilities are notably present to assist passengers with mobility constraints. Step-free access is available to Platform 2, while Platform 1 has step access only. A range of supportive facilities, such as acc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and ramps for train access, contribute to an inclusive travel environment. For a touch of comfort, seating areas are provided, though waiting rooms are absent, making outside seating the principal option for relaxation during your wait.
